208. Deputy Tom Fleming asked the Minister for the Environment, Community and Local Government if he will review local authority home loans taken out in the 1970s and 1980s at exorbitant interest rates which persons are still paying back at a set rate and for which they never received an opportunity to change to a variable rate; if he will grant an amnesty to these persons and terminate the loans as they have paid the amounts multiple times over;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[44485/15]
